MOT History from tests of petrol HONDA ACCORDs year 2006

Pass percent:72.43%
(The average a petrol HONDA ACCORD year 2006 passes without issue)
Based on:42,944 MOT Tests

We get to these numbers by trawling through over 1 billion MOT test results since 2004 and crunched the numbers. We remove anything to do with Tyres, as they are model independent and group together common non-model specific issues. We are trying to get to a picture of what models have what issues.

Please note: We take the data from the DVSA. This data is raw and can contain typos and spelling mistakes that garages may have entered while recording a MOT result. Specifically miss-match on names of models and makes. We are constantly cleaning the data so bear with the odd issue.
